    CHEP helps move more goods to more people, in more places than any other organization on earth via our 300 million pallets, crates and containers. We employ 11,000 people and operate in more than 55 countries. Through our pioneering and sustainable share-and-reuse business model, the worlds biggest brands trust us to help them transport their goods more efficiently, safely and with less environmental impact.

    Position Purpose

    This position represents Finance Business Services in all cross-functional projects supporting back-office functions and process changes both regionally and on a global level. The Project Manager will be leading, driving and supporting automation & efficiencies within Finance Business Services that incorporates Contracts, Master Data, Pricing & Invoicing, Data Integrity and I2C (Invoice-to-Cash). The FBS Project Manager will plan, organize and implement special projects or initiatives as identified by leadership. They will lead and support project meetings and provide frequent project updates to senior leadership. The project manager will be responsible for providing strong, detailed recommendations.
